Utilizing Animatronic T-Rex Dinosaurs in Ecological Parks: 4 Practical Uses

Incorporating animatronic T-Rex dinosaurs into ecological parks can significantly enhance visitor engagement and education. Here are four practical uses for these dinosaurs in such settings.

1. Informative Exhibitions

Featuring animatronic T-Rex dinosaurs in informative exhibitions can provide visitors with an engaging way to learn about prehistoric life. These exhibitions can include detailed information about the T-Rex’s habitat, diet, and behavior, with the animatronic dinosaur serving as a dynamic visual aid.

2. Interactive Learning Stations

Interactive learning stations that include animatronic T-Rex dinosaurs can make learning more engaging. Visitors can interact with the dinosaur through touchscreens or remote controls, making the educational experience more hands-on and memorable.

3. Special Themed Events

Hosting special themed events around animatronic T-Rex dinosaurs can draw larger crowds to ecological parks. Events like "Dinosaur Adventure Week" can feature guided tours, educational workshops, and interactive exhibits. The animatronic T-Rex dinosaur can act as a main attraction, enhancing the event’s appeal.

4. Unique Photo Spots

Creating unique photo spots with animatronic T-Rex dinosaurs can provide visitors with memorable photo opportunities. These photo spots can encourage visitors to take and share pictures, promoting the ecological park and enhancing visitor satisfaction.

By integrating these uses, ecological parks can effectively utilize animatronic T-Rex dinosaurs to enrich the visitor experience and promote educational engagement.
